Overview

The Xilinx® UltraScale+ FPGA Integrated Block for PCI Express® solution IP core is a high-bandwidth, scalable, and reliable serial interconnect building block solution for use with UltraScale+™ devices. The Integrated Block for PCI Express (PCIe) solution supports 1-lane, 2-lane, 4-lane, 8-lane, and 16-lane Endpoint configurations, including Gen1 (2.5 GT/s), Gen2 (5.0 GT/s) and Gen3 (8 GT/s) speeds. This solution supports the AXI4-Stream.

Key features

  • Designed to PCI Express Base Specification 3.1
  • PCI Express Endpoint, Legacy Endpoint or Root Port Port Modes
  • x1, x2, x4, x8 or x16 link widths
  • Gen1, Gen2 and Gen3 link speeds
  • PHY only mode available
  • AXI4 Streaming Interface to customer logic
    • Configurable 64-bit/128-bit/256-bit/512-bit data path widths
    • Four Independent Initiator/Target, Request/Completion Streams
  • Parity protection on internal logic data paths and data interfaces
  • Advanced Error Reporting (AER) and End-to-End CRC (ECRC)

Repeatable results with design preservation

Increasingly, FPGA designs are no longer just the 'glue logic' of the past; they are becoming more complex every year, often incorporating challenging such as PCI Express cores. Time spent trying to maintain timing in these modules is not only frustrating, but often unproductive as well. The design preservation flow solves this issue by allowing the customer to meet timing on the critical module(s) of the design and then reuse the implementation results in future iterations.
